PS4 Was the Largest Contributor to Ubisoft’s Software Sales Last Quarter Yet Again

Almost half of Ubisoft's software sales came from PS4.

As with many third parties, Ubisoft have found that the bulk of their software sales come from Sony’s PlayStation 4- and that was also the case last quarter, with Sony’s console contributing 44% of all software sales that they registered for the three moth period. Doubtless, a bulk of those sales were for Assassin’s Creed Origins, which launched last quarter to general acclaim.

Xbox One surged to second place last quarter- again, presumably on the back of Assassin’s Creed– representing 25% of all software sales. PC came in third place with 15% of all software sales, while the Nintendo Switch, with 6% sales, was fourth place. The Switch’s performance is particularly impressive here, given that it saw no new release from Ubisoft over this period.

Ubisoft should have a strong quarter again next, with Far Cry 5 slated for release next month, and apparently tracking to be the best selling game in the series so far.
